HOW TO PLASTI-DIP YOUR WHOLE Auto FOR $300 DOLLARS COMPLETE
How to plasti-dip your machine
The $300 Car Dip Kit comes with a professional Sprayer, 3 Gallons of Sprayable Plasti-Dip,
ane roll of Blueish Tape, a DipWasher, 2 Decals, Mixing Sticks and Microfiber Towels.
There are 3 kinds of end you can choose from – MATTE, GLOSS and PEARL Finish
MATTE Stop – Matte kit provides a matte end.
GLOSS Cease – Gloss kit includes (1) Gallon of Sprayable Glossifier to provide a gloss finish
PEARL FINISH – Pearl kit includes (i) Gallon of Sprayable Pearlizer to provide a pearl finish
Here is the BMW nosotros used for this Plasti-Dip Kit review test.
There were multiple dents and scratches that we wanted to cover.
This vehicle needed a new pigment job so we thought covering the entire automobile with the kit would be a good solution.
We first washed the vehicle thoroughly, let dry, then taped and covered everything we did non desire covered.
Brand sure you accept a very sharp razor bract to cut the tape so the ends are even and do not overlap anything.
Everything needed to be covered including the BMW automobile emblem, windows, the tires, the lights and more.
Make sure y'all tape off absolutely everything that you practise not want covered from the paint kit.
Preparation fourth dimension will accept yous approximately 3 to 4 hours depending on vehicle type.
Note: The plasti-dip can be removed fairly easily but save yourself the problem and record things well!
In this photo we are applying the start glaze of our Plasti-Dip to our vehicle.
It sprays on very easy and smooth with the sprayer that is provided in the kit.
Information technology took united states of america about an hour to apply the first coat as we were existence very conscientious non to make drips.
Subsequently we gave the outset glaze nearly 30 minutes to dry, we applied the 2d coat.
It is recommended to give your vehicle 3 to 5 coats to create a long lasting hard vanquish.
We sprayed the front of our machine as well including the grill, front end bumper and tow hooks.
We did not cover the headlights just we recommend doing so equally scraping it off took fourth dimension.
Here we are spraying a trivial extra on our front fender equally we needed to encompass upward dents and scratches.
Using the Plasti-Dip kit is a truly swell way to embrace over modest corrective blemishes on your car.
Here is our vehicle totally sprayed and drying. Total fourth dimension so far is nearly 5 hours.
A larger car might require a bigger spray kit and obviously more than time involved.
Once we let the dip kit completely dry out, removing the tape was fairly piece of cake and fast.
Remember if yous do not do a adept chore masking and taping the vehicle earlier applying the kit,
yous will demand many more hours scraping off the material and touching up areas that did not get enough practical.
Here is the forepart of the vehicle completely "dipped" and finished with tape removed.
This type of awarding volition concluding you from 1 to iii years if your car is parked in a garage and not driven in heavy snow.
Y'all can apply Plasti-Dip to your rims or wheels if desired and the aerosol can spray is all-time for small-scale applications.
Hither is a side view of our fresh plasti-dip application vehicle. It looks slap-up and will last for years!
Overall nosotros would recommend doing this to a vehicle that needs a new paint job or a used machine with dents.
If you are planning on "dipping" a brand new car, we would not recommend it as this can severely harm paint.
